Compliance and Security Advantages of E-Signature APIs

Electronic signature APIs deliver considerable security and compliance advantages that are essential for modern businesses. These APIs leverage cutting-edge encryption technologies to secure sensitive data during transmission, ensuring that documents remain confidential and tamper-proof. Moreover, numerous e-signature platforms include multi-factor authentication, providing an extra layer of protection to confirm the identities of signers.

Compliance with global standards, such as the eIDAS in Europe and ESIGN in the United States, is made easier through e-signature APIs. These regulatory frameworks ensure the legal recognition of electronic signatures, allowing businesses to function across international boundaries with assurance. Additionally, electronic signature APIs frequently feature audit trails that provide a thorough record of the signing procedure, enhancing accountability.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are E-Signatures Legally Binding in All Countries?

Digital signatures are recognized as legally valid in many countries, including the United States and EU member states. Nevertheless, regulations differ depending on the jurisdiction, so you should confirm the applicable local laws surrounding e-signature validity.

How Do E-Signature APIs Handle Multiple Signers?

E-signature APIs facilitate several signers by allowing sequential or simultaneous signing. They manage signer permissions and roles, ensuring documents are correctly routed, tracked, and securely signed, which improves teamwork and productivity in various workflows.

What Is the Standard Cost of Integrating E-Signature APIs?

The typical cost of integrating e-signature API solutions ranges from $10 to $50 per user per month, based on the features and provider. Additional costs may include integration, training, and maintenance, impacting overall expenses.
